Output 8156412c096ef908503268b912c30e42131256f73425cbd8166a196a579e0454:399

value
37969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9ef4d0a9313a6c64457954c2b8048ca4b38c140 OP_EQUAL
address
3Je9bxFNEmmDTuC1CqbSZY6a7wBhdJ4X9D
transaction
8156412c096ef908503268b912c30e42131256f73425cbd8166a196a579e0454
spent
true